Status and Trends,iving forces behind new approaches to species identification. Estimates of the total number of existing eukaryotic species range from the most conservative of 3.6?million to over 100?million, with a figure of 10?million favoured by most analysts as the nearest order of magnitude. To date, some 1.9?m作者: multiply 時(shí)間: 2025-3-24 09:33 作者: 反復(fù)無(wú)常 時(shí)間: 2025-3-24 11:46
